Transaction 2605b3940b05da866eb0eb976787c7c18aa9b1e96d4599f2aed12ea29d097ade
3 Input
1 Outputs
- 2605b3940b05da866eb0eb976787c7c18aa9b1e96d4599f2aed12ea29d097ade:0
value 59765321
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G